Abstract
Highlights some issues surrounding the UK value added tax treatment of transactions involving land and buildings. Discusses the problem concerning the making of exempt or partially exempt supplies, the option to waive the VAT exemption in respect of land and buildings, and the scheme designed to deal with changes in the extent of taxable use of significant capital purchases.
